Overview

Description

The TLE9843-2QX is a microcontroller from Infineon's TLE984x family, designed specifically for automotive applications, particularly motor control systems. It integrates a high-performance Arm® Cortex®-M0 core with a set of peripherals tailored to meet the rigorous demands of automotive environments. Key features include integrated gate drivers, a LIN transceiver, and various timers and ADCs, making it particularly suited for applications like window lifts, sunroofs, or wiper controls.
This chip offers a scalable solution with various memory configurations, ensuring flexibility and efficiency in meeting specific design requirements. It also prioritizes energy efficiency, which is crucial for automotive applications, aiming to reduce overall vehicle power consumption. The TLE9843-2QX is equipped with safety features such as overcurrent and overtemperature protection, which are vital for maintaining system reliability and robustness.
Overall, the TLE9843-2QX provides a compact and integrated solution that simplifies motor control designs, reduces the number of external components needed, and enhances the reliability of automotive electronic systems.

Features

The TLE9843-2QX is part of Infineon's TLE984x series, which integrates an ARM® Cortex®-M0 microcontroller with automotive-specific features. Key features include:
1. Integrated Bridges: It contains half-bridge drivers, facilitating the control of DC motors, making it suitable for automotive applications like window lifts and sunroofs.
2. Microcontroller: The ARM® Cortex®-M0 core offers a balance between performance and power efficiency, suitable for real-time processing in automotive systems.
3. Embedded Power ICs: It integrates voltage regulators, diagnostic functions, and power management features, reducing the need for external components.
4. Communication Interfaces: The device supports LIN communication, a protocol widely used in automotive networking for sensor and actuator interconnectivity.
5. Safety Features: It includes diagnostic capabilities and protections such as short-circuit, over-temperature, and under-voltage detection, enhancing reliability in automotive environments.
6. Flexibility: The TLE9843-2QX is highly configurable with various peripherals, timers, and ADCs, allowing for customized solutions in automotive applications.
These features make the TLE9843-2QX ideal for cost-effective and efficient motor control solutions in the automotive industry.

Package

The TLE9843-2QX microcontroller from Infineon Technologies is housed in a VQFN (Very Thin Quad Flat No-Lead) package. Specifically, it comes in a 7mm x 7mm VQFN-48 package, which has 48 pins. This package type is designed for compact and efficient integration into automotive and industrial applications.
